eric2001 05-21-2020 02:44 AM

After replacing the factory halogens with the Morimoto's ($175 on amazon too), I was not impressed at all. Yes, the stupid warm fog light color is gone, and my fog lights are now color matched to the headlights. Unfortunately it only adds a little bit of side lighting, I don't see any improvement over the headlights in front of the vehicle, and no they are not aimed too high. Considering I only get some side lighting now, I wish I had only replaced the bulbs, and not the entire light, which was a pain to say the least. I did end up getting new fender fasteners since mine decided to stay in, and I ripped the heads off trying to remove them... Again, my opinion, but try the replacement bulbs for $50 before wasting money on the morimoto's.

So this is where I wanted to share some advice with anyone else looking to do the same thing!

So my boyfriend ordered me a set of the LED fog light bulbs, and he had no problem installing them; however, when he was done, they were BRIGHT, like brighter than my headlights and they hurt my eyes to even look at them. I told him I would drive home and test them out, and the first car I came across flashed their brights at me. Although this happens quite often when I'm on darker roads, I was pretty sure this time was because of the bright ass bulbs he just installed. So I did a little research and found that ANTI-GLARE bulbs were a thing. I ordered a set of the anti-glare bulbs and he installed them the other day for me. Everything is great now! They match my headlights and look waaaay better than the halogens, and they don't hurt my eyes when I look at them, even though they are bright. I can definitely tell the difference with the anti-glare option, and no one has flashed their brights at me with the new ones yet!
